We are seeking two experts in data analytics and bioinformatics to join our team at Turku Medical Bioinformatics Centre (MBC). We develop computational data analysis tools and statistical and machine learning methods for the interpretation of large molecular and clinical datasets in close collaboration with medical research teams and biobanks. As a core facility and coordinator of the nationwide Biocenter Finland bioinformatics infrastructure platform, we also support high-quality research by providing bioinformatics support for academic and healthcare units.

The candidates will work in close collaboration with researchers affiliated with the InFLAMES Flagship in the fields of genomics, immunology and bioinformatics. The InFLAMES Flagship is a joint effort of University of Turku and Åbo Akademi University to be an internationally top-level immunological research and development cluster which will be globally attractive for both researchers and business partners: https://inflames.utu.fi/

We offer a vantage point in the rapidly developing area of computational medicine, with versatile opportunities to develop as a specialist in the field and to network with leading experts in the world. Our multicultural and multidisciplinary team provides a working community that fosters creativity and diversity. Meet our research group here: https://elolab.utu.fi/people/

Key responsibilities

  • Deployment, testing and development of new data analysis tools for single-cell omics data, including transcriptomics, epigenomics and proteomics
  • Processing and computational analysis of various types of sequencing and mass cytometry datasets
  • Provision of expert support in bioinformatics

Essential qualifications

  • Experience in various bioinformatic data analysis tools
  • Good programming skills (e.g. Python, R) and ability to work with version control tools (e.g. Git)
  • Good communication skills in English and strong interpersonal skills
  • Academic degree in a relevant discipline

Desirable qualifications

  • Prior experience in single-cell sequencing or mass cytometry data analysis
  • Experience in biomedical research

Salary

The salary is determined by the collective agreement system of Finnish universities. The position belongs to either to research personnel or to the other staff depending on job title. The salary will be in average 2300-3000 eur/month for a person holding MSc degree and in average 3100 - 3600 eur/month for a person holding PhD degree.

Duration of the contract

The start of employment is negotiable. The position is fixed-term for two years, with a possibility for extension. The position is subject to a six-month trial period. The qualification requirements of the position are written in the University of Turku rules of procedure .
